Job Type
Work Type
Location
Experience
Role - APIC Developer -Integration
Experience - 4-6 Years
Location - Riyadh, Saudi Arabia
Duration - 12 months
Technical Skills:
· Design and implement integration solutions using IBM App Connect Enterprise (ACE) and IBM API Connect (APIC).
· Develop and manage RESTful APIs, SOAP services, and message flows.
· Integrate backend systems, databases, and third-party services using ACE.
· Implement API security policies, rate limiting, and OAuth2 in APIC.
· Collaborate with architects and business analysts to translate requirements into technical solutions.
· Perform unit testing, debugging, and performance tuning of integration flows.
· Proven experience with IBM API Connect (APIC), IBM Integration Bus (IIB), and IBM DataPower.
· Strong understanding of SOA, event-driven architectures and API lifecycle management.
· Experience with Apache Kafka, managed file transfers, and messaging middleware.
· Proficiency in Unified Modeling Language (UML) and architecture documentation.
· Familiarity with rules engines (e.g., IBM ODM) and BPM tools.
· Excellent communication and leadership skills.
· Ability to lead architectural discussions and influence technical decisions.
· Experience with cloud-native integration platforms.
· Knowledge of DevOps practices and CI/CD pipelines for integration solutions.
Responsibilities:
· Architect RESTful APIs and microservices to support business and technical requirements.
· Collaborate with cross-functional teams to gather integration requirements and translate them into technical solutions.
· Develop and maintain architecture design documents, standards, and best practices.
· Lead integration modernization initiatives using agile integration methodologies.
· Ensure integration solutions align with enterprise architecture and security standards.
· Provide technical leadership and mentorship to development teams.
· Monitor and optimize integration performance and availability.
· Coordinate with vendors and third-party providers for integration solutions.
Qualification:
· Bachelor’s degree in Computer Science, Information Technology, or a related field (or equivalent experience).
· Should have experience in banking domain, preferably middle east.
Behavioral Skills :
· Familiar with standard concepts, practices, and procedures within a particular field.
· Relies on experience and judgment to plan and accomplish goals.
· Performs a variety of tasks. A degree of creativity and latitude is required.
· Enthusiastic, Creative and flexible
· Organized, with an ability to prioritize time-sensitive assignments
· Capable of working both independently and in a team environment
· Professional with work ethic
· Strong communication skills both written and verbal.
Certification: (Preferred)
· Certifications in IBM APIC or related technologies preferred.
· Experience with cloud-native integration platforms.
· Knowledge of DevOps practices and CI/CD pipelines for integration solutions.